Click ‘Get Form’ to open the nsnp 50 in the editor.
In Section A, provide your personal information including your last name, first name, and date of birth. Ensure all details are accurate.
If you are appointing a representative, proceed to Section B. Fill in your representative’s full name and confirm their professional credentials by selecting the appropriate organization they belong to.
Complete the contact information for your representative, including their mailing address, telephone number, and email address.
In Section C, if you wish to cancel a previous appointment of a representative, simply fill in their name and organization details.
Finally, in Section D, sign and date the declaration confirming that all provided information is truthful and complete.
